The Twelve Points of Caleb Canto tells the story of Caleb, a young, autistic trans musician, who moved to Askazer-Shivadlakia to teach and live a quiet life. When a song he sold wins the Eurovision National Final, but the singer who was meant to perform is nowhere to be seen, Caleb is pulled into the competition and the orbit of the royal family — as well as into an unexpected encounter with the UK’s Eurovision representative, Buck Haverd, a teal-haired rocker who makes questionable life choices.
With a lot at stake for Buck’s career, they’re going to have to decide what they want, and face what might happen if either one of them wins…. (roughly 90K words)
